    摘要: A process for producing diamines by reacting a dialdehyde with ammonia and hydrogen in the presence of a hydrogenation catalyst to produce the corresponding diamine, where a solvent comprising an alcohol is used in the reaction and the concentration of water in the reaction mixture is 5 to 15% by weight.

    摘要: The method of the invention for continuously producing 2,5-dihydrofuran includes subjecting cis-2-butene-1,4-diol to liquid-phase dehydration-cyclization reaction in the presence of alumina, characterized in that the sum of the concentration of carbonyl compounds present in the reaction system and the concentration of acetal compounds present in the reaction system is controlled to fall within a range of 0.1 to 2 mol/L, provided that the concentration of the acetal compounds is calculated in terms of acetal groups, the concentrations being determined on the basis of the total amount of the reaction mixture. According to the method, 2,5-dihydrofuran, which is useful as a raw material or intermediate for producing pharmaceuticals, agrochemicals, raw materials of polymers, etc., can be continuously produced. The method can prevent inactivation of γ-alumina and is advantageous for long-term production on an industrial scale.

    摘要: An aminoalcohol is synthesized by reacting a cyclic hemiacetal expressed by Formula 1 (where n is 0 or 1; R1 and R2 are each a hydrogen atom, a monovalent saturated hydrocarbon group which is optionally substituted, or a monovalent aromatic group which is optionally substituted, or R1 and R2 are bonded together into a divalent saturated hydrocarbon group which is optionally substituted; and R3, R4, and R5 are each a hydrogen atom, a monovalent saturated hydrocarbon group which is optionally substituted, or a monovalent aromatic group which is optionally substituted), with hydrogen and any one of ammonia, a primary amine and secondary amine in the presence of a hydrogenation catalyst.
